    Subject[PATCH v1 09/26] thermal/drivers/uniphier: Use generic thermal_zone_get_trip() function
    Date
    The thermal framework gives the possibility to register the trip
    points with the thermal zone. When that is done, no get_trip_* ops are
    needed and they can be removed.

    Convert ops content logic into generic trip points and register them with the
    thermal zone.

    Signed-off-by: Daniel Lezcano <daniel.lezcano@linaro.org>
    ---
    drivers/thermal/uniphier_thermal.c | 26 +++++++++++---------------
    1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 15 deletions(-)

    diff --git a/drivers/thermal/uniphier_thermal.c b/drivers/thermal/uniphier_thermal.c
    index 4111d99ef50e..1675174480aa 100644
    --- a/drivers/thermal/uniphier_thermal.c
    +++ b/drivers/thermal/uniphier_thermal.c
    @@ -248,8 +248,7 @@ static int uniphier_tm_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
    struct regmap *regmap;
    struct device_node *parent;
    struct uniphier_tm_dev *tdev;
    - const struct thermal_trip *trips;
    - int i, ret, irq, ntrips, crit_temp = INT_MAX;
    + int i, ret, irq, crit_temp = INT_MAX;

    tdev = devm_kzalloc(dev, sizeof(*tdev), GFP_KERNEL);
    if (!tdev)
    @@ -296,20 +295,17 @@ static int uniphier_tm_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
    return PTR_ERR(tdev->tz_dev);
    }

    - /* get trip points */
    - trips = of_thermal_get_trip_points(tdev->tz_dev);
    - ntrips = of_thermal_get_ntrips(tdev->tz_dev);
    - if (ntrips > ALERT_CH_NUM) {
    - dev_err(dev, "thermal zone has too many trips\n");
    - return -E2BIG;
    - }
    -
    /* set alert temperatures */
    - for (i = 0; i < ntrips; i++) {
    - if (trips[i].type == THERMAL_TRIP_CRITICAL &&
    - trips[i].temperature < crit_temp)
    - crit_temp = trips[i].temperature;
    - uniphier_tm_set_alert(tdev, i, trips[i].temperature);
    + for (i = 0; i < thermal_zone_get_num_trips(tdev->tz_dev); i++) {
    +
    + struct thermal_trip trip;
    +
    + thermal_zone_get_trip(tdev->tz_dev, i, &trip);
    +
    + if (trip.type == THERMAL_TRIP_CRITICAL &&
    + trip.temperature < crit_temp)
    + crit_temp = trip.temperature;
    + uniphier_tm_set_alert(tdev, i, trip.temperature);
    tdev->alert_en[i] = true;
    }
    if (crit_temp > CRITICAL_TEMP_LIMIT) {
